What is socialisation?
Socialisation is far more than just allowing your dog to meet other dogs. It’s about exposing your dog to a variety of everyday environments, sights, sounds, and smells. This can include cars, trucks, people running, bicycles, and more. Proper socialisation helps build your dog’s confidence and creates a more balanced temperament.

What are breed-specific activities?
Breed-specific activities are exercises or tasks that align with what your dog was originally bred to do. These activities provide natural mental stimulation and engagement. For example, scent work is great for basset hounds and other scent-oriented breeds. Tailoring activities to your dog’s breed can greatly enhance their well-being.

What is positive reinforcement training?
Positive reinforcement training focuses on rewarding good behaviour to encourage your dog to repeat it. This method is humane, effective, and helps build a strong bond between you and your dog.
